The cost of the transponder chip

There are a few factors that determine the price of a new car key. It all depends on the year, make and model of your car. Many modern vehicles have transponder chips embedded in the keys that must be paired with your vehicle's computer. If the chip is not matched correctly, the engine will not start. This is usually handled by an auto locksmith or dealer.

The type of key that you own is also a aspect. For instance, if have a key which is one with a switchblade design, the price could be higher. This is because the switchblade keys are spring-loaded and fold into a key that looks like an ordinary key. Additionally, there are security codes within these keys which need to be programmed.

The cost of a key replacement will depend on where you go to get it. Hardware stores and locksmiths usually cost less than dealerships. But, they're not always equipped to complete the job. Some of these locations do not have the proper equipment to cut and program keys for cars, so you should only use a qualified service. Check out a comparison website to compare prices.
